this three dimensional version of the periodic table shows ionization energy trends. ionization energy is the energy required to remove a valence electron from a neutral, gaseous atom. ionization energy trends across periods are generally more consistent than electron affinity trends, although both are useful. use what you observe about ionization energy to explain why the halogens do not form positive ions.

Explanation:

Brief Explanations

Halogens have high ionization energies. This means a large amount of energy is needed to remove a valence - electron. As a result, it is difficult for halogens to lose electrons and form positive ions.

Answer:

Halogens have high ionization energies, making it difficult to remove a valence - electron and thus they do not form positive ions easily.
